| Generic Name | Ibuprofen |
| Brand Names | Advil, Motrin, Nurofen |
| Drug Class | Nonsteroidal Anti-inflammatory Drug (NSAID) |
| Dosage Forms | Tablet, Capsule, Suspension, Chewable Tablet |
| Common Uses | Pain relief, Fever reduction, Anti-inflammatory |
| Mechanism Of Action | Inhibits cyclooxygenase (COX-1 and COX-2) enzymes |
| Route Of Administration | Oral |
| Typical Adult Dose | 200-400 mg every 4 to 6 hours |
| Maximum Daily Dose | 3200 mg |
| Side Effects | Nausea, headache, dizziness, stomach upset, rash |

Everyone talks about how ibuprofen works “to block pain,” but sometimes it helps to know exactly how. Back in college, I dug through a few pharmacology articles and discovered that ibuprofen blocks an enzyme called cyclooxygenase, which helps produce substances known as prostaglandins. Prostaglandins send pain and inflammation signals throughout the body. By slowing down this process, ibuprofen can dull aches, reduce swelling, and bring down fevers.
This is different from medications like acetaminophen (paracetamol), which target the brain’s perception of pain without reducing inflammation as much and may not be as helpful for muscle or joint pain. Aspirin and naproxen are also NSAIDs, and they share some features with ibuprofen, but they carry their own list of risks and have different lengths of action in the body. Pain relief is not a one-size-fits-all experience. People might reach for acetaminophen, naproxen, or aspirin, depending on their symptoms or preferences. Having tried all of these at various points, I’ve noticed some clear distinctions.
Ibuprofen tends to act a bit faster than naproxen, although naproxen lasts longer per dose. Aspirin does reduce pain and fever, but it also thins blood, limiting its use for some people. Acetaminophen is a good pick for those with sensitive stomachs, but it lacks strong anti-inflammatory action. For joint pain after a day of hiking or an old sports injury, ibuprofen generally brings more relief than acetaminophen, especially where redness or swelling is involved.
Doctors often instruct patients with heart disease, kidney issues, or stomach ulcers to avoid NSAIDs, so it’s important for individuals to review options with a health provider. Pregnant women usually get steered clear of ibuprofen, especially later in pregnancy, making acetaminophen the alternative. Each pain reliever has its own place in the toolkit, but ibuprofen fills the crucial role of dealing with both swelling and pain, not just one or the other.
No medicine works without risk, and ibuprofen has its set of side effects and warnings. During a flu season several years back, I saw a friend down two packets of ibuprofen in a day to battle a stubborn fever. This didn’t end well – he ended up with an upset stomach and had to see his doctor. Stomach irritation, increased blood pressure, and stress on the kidneys can all result from taking too much or using it for too long. Some folks with sensitive stomachs report heartburn or even more serious GI issues with higher doses.
Labels on ibuprofen bottles offer helpful reminders, but real-world use teaches people why caution matters. Health authorities suggest people avoid using it for more than ten days for pain or three days for fever without consulting a physician. Keeping doses spread apart and always taking it with a meal can help protect the stomach lining. People who take aspirin to protect the heart need to check with a doctor before using ibuprofen, as the two can interfere.
Having known seniors with arthritis who depend on daily pain relief, I've seen how chronic ibuprofen use can build up over time and lead to complications. Regular monitoring, plenty of fluids, and proper check-ups with a healthcare provider help keep things safe. Self-medicating may seem easy at first, but regular or high-dose ibuprofen deserves respect and oversight.
Children’s formulations come with their own guidance. Dosage depends on body weight, not just age, and overdosing remains a top worry for worried parents. Dosing cups and instructions make things clear, so measuring out each dose matters a lot for preventing accidental harm. The American Academy of Pediatrics puts this advice front and center in its guidance to families.

With all the options on store shelves, some wonder whether the brand on the box makes a difference. I’ve tried both big-name brands and store generics, and the pain relief always felt identical. That’s because government regulations require generic ibuprofen to match brand-name drugs in dosage strength, absorption, and safety. Consumer Reports and independent pharmacy tests routinely confirm these findings.
Spending extra on a known brand may buy peace of mind, but not extra pain relief. For people on a budget, the generic tablet offers the same benefit at a fraction of the cost. Community clinics often distribute generics, especially to working families, veterans, and those without insurance. Making cost-effective choices matters, especially during tough financial stretches.
What sometimes does matter: the tablet or suspension’s flavor, the coatings, or ease of swallowing. Some people have preferences based on taste or the look and feel of a product. For others, allergies to dyes or additives in certain brands can steer them toward alternatives. Pharmacies can help patients find the best match for their individual needs.
Like all medicines, ibuprofen should stay out of reach of small children and pets, and bottles need to be closed securely. People often forget about proper storage, but humidity and heat can break down pills or make suspensions less effective. Medicine cabinets in bathrooms, for example, get warm and damp – not a great spot for ibuprofen. A cool, dry place helps avoid spoilage.
Disposal matters, too. Unused or expired ibuprofen should never get flushed down the toilet or poured in the sink, since trace amounts can end up in water supplies. Many pharmacies offer medication take-back programs, letting families clear out medicine cabinets safely. Community health events sometimes feature special collection days. These efforts keep both families and the environment safer.
